killwake ninja Posted November 28, 2013 Report Share Posted November 28, 2013 hi guys. this is my first time doing any sort of suspension on a car. my problem is my ke came with cut stock front springs i pulled out the front struts and fitted some stock springs. now i can't get the bolts in the engine bay to line up and it is killing me. do i need to take out steering arms and what not just to get them to line up?? thanks :)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
B.L.Z.BUB Posted November 28, 2013 Report Share Posted November 28, 2013 (edited) Are you installing them on the correct sides, brakes forwards. The three strut top holes arent an equal distance apart. Or the spring tops are on the wrong struts.
